Taylor Smith, RP (Qualifying)
Pronouns: She/Her
Specializations: Individual Counselling, Adults (of all ages!).
Interests: Anxiety / OCD, Coaching for Families & Couples affected by OCD and related disorders, Substance Use and Behavioural Addictions, Neurodivergence, LGBTQ and sex-positive.
Taylor has a graduate certificate in addictions and mental health from Durham College and is a Qualifying Registered Psychotherapist with the CRPO. Taylor completed her Master Degree in Counselling Psychology with Yorkville University, and is passionate about advocacy and reducing stigma related to mental health, while supporting clients in achieving their goals.
Taylor can support you to identify the goals that will help you in living the life you want to live. Taylor has extensive experience supporting those living with anxiety, depression, trauma, OCD, psychosis, negotiating relationship challenges, and navigating a variety of life transitions and situations.
Taylor creates a warm, safe, and non-judgmental space. Whether working together in-person or virtually. you will note Taylor’s strength-based, trauma-informed, and empathic approach to supporting your healing and growth. Whether you are looking to identify and shift old coping strategies and patterns, build healthier and more sustainable self-care strategies. or any other therapeutic goals you have in mind, Taylor will walk alongside you in your journey, helping you move toward the meaningful and lasting changes you are wanting today.
